the partstaxi site isn't working right now but i have this left over from my order... hopefully it helps. i also purchased a brand new ZR1 trans, just cant beat the prices.... you cant build a t56 for that price let alone one being anywhere near as strong...
i got my cradle and z06 mono spring for $300 shipped. i don't have much into the swap really...and everything is brand new aside from the cradle and rear mono spring. im staying away from coilovers as they are not needed for straight line performance. i can sell my stock trans/diff/cradle/lca's/diff brace etc etc and make back at least $1500-2000
also the trans and diff are from a 2012 zr1 and 2012 z06. you will also need to figure out what your going to do for a trans cooler and diff cooler. im going to swap the rear housing cover on the c6z diff so it doesn't have the fittings for the cooler lines as its really not needed. ill also just be running a loop between the fittings on the trans since i don't need the trans cooler either.
24255566 universals & rear axle, rear axle, carrier Corvette; Manual Trans; 7.0L; 3.42 Ratio; 2nd Design 1 $0.00 $2,239.00 $2,239.00
24253041 manual transmission, transmission Corvette; w/o 4th Gear Skip Shift.; 6.2L; Tremec; w/Supercharger 1 $0.00 $3,473.68 $3,473.68
